Hoffman, Thompson chance reunion in film

Published: June 7, 2007 at 12:01 AM

HOLLYWOOD, June 6 (UPI) -- Academy award winners Dustin Hoffman and Emma Thompson will star in the Hollywood romantic drama "Last Chance Harvey."

Joel Hopkins is director and screenwriter for the film, scheduled to begin shooting in September in London. He wrote the screenplay with Hoffman and Thompson in mind for the leads, Variety reported Wednesday.

The story is about a man down on his luck who finds an unlikely female companion while in London attending his daughter's wedding.

The movie will reunite Hoffman and Thompson, who starred in "Stranger Than Fiction." Hoffman is in the upcoming "Mr. Magorium's Wonder Emporium" and Thompson will be seen in "Harry Potter and the Order of the Phoenix."

"Last Chance Harvey" will be released through Overture Films.
